Measuring Microscope works in three axes.

Press Release Summary:




STM6-LM has stable stand and measuring stages, rigid frame, auto focus units, embedded glass scales and counter that reads out in 0.1 and 0.5 microns. User can select from three types of reflected light illuminators: brightfield, darkfield, or Nomarski differential interference contrast (DIC). External data communication is via RS232C serial interface, allowing connectivity to commercially available measuring software packages. Edge sensor unit is available.

Olympus STM6-LM Measuring Microscope Brings New Versatility And High Reliability To Measurement Needs With Rock-Solid Stable Stand And Stage



Melville, NY - Olympus America Inc., Scientific Equipment Group, introduces the new STM6-LM, large 3-axis measuring microscope. The STM6-LM offers rock-solid stable stand and stage with auto focus units and various accessories for measurement applications. Olympus UIS infinity-corrected optics provide superior image quality with the STM6-LM.

Highly rigid frame designed through computer-simulated FEM analysis and new stable measuring stages with embedded glass scales and precise read-out counter (0.1 micron and 0.5 micron) provides high reliability and accurate measurement. The STM6-LM microscope stand accepts fiber optic cold illumination for eliminating heat influence. The standard 250mm x 150 mm stage accepts various size samples. External data communication function through RS232C serial interface is standard and can enhance connectivity with commercially available measuring software packages.

Standard motorized Z focusing is one of the beneficial characteristics for both focusing and measuring of height and depth. In addition, the auto focusing unit makes it possible to obtain stable measurement results by minimizing the dispersion caused by different operators.

Depending on observation method, user's can select from three types Olympus UIS reflected light illuminators: brightfield, darkfield, Nomarski differential interference contrast (DIC). In addition, the STM6-LM and all illuminators are compatible with fiber optics. Newly designed UIS measuring objectives, 1X, 3X, 5X and 10X, are available for applications that require long working distance objective lenses.

Additional accessories for the STM6-LM: edge sensor unit can be easily added to the STM6-LM which will automatically detect the sample edge; magnetic XY reset switch for placement near stage control knobs enables an operator to reset the counter without releasing the knob.
